1. The Importance of Timing: Seize the Moment

One of the key elements in becoming a successful jokester is mastering the art of timing. Just like a comedian on stage, delivering a joke at the right moment can make all the difference. Whether it's during a conversation, a presentation, or a social gathering, learning to seize the opportune moment to crack a joke can elevate your humor game to the next level.

Timing is everything. Pay attention to the flow of the conversation or the atmosphere of the room. Look for cues that may indicate a moment of tension or boredom where a well-timed joke can lighten the mood. However, it's vital to remember that timing should never come at the expense of someone's feelings or well-being. Always be mindful of the context and ensure that your jokes are appropriate and inclusive.

2. Observation Skills: Find Humor in Everyday Life

As a jokester, you need to have a keen eye for the humorous aspects of everyday life. An essential skill for any aspiring funny person is the ability to observe and find humor in even the most mundane situations. Look for the little quirks, the unexpected turns, and the ironies that often go unnoticed by others.

Take inspiration from the world around you. Notice the odd interactions, the funny expressions, and the humorous situations that arise in your daily life. By training yourself to see the world through a comedic lens, you'll find an endless source of material for your jokes and anecdotes. Keep a journal or a note-taking app handy to jot down your observations whenever inspiration strikes.

3. Wordplay and Puns: The Magic of Linguistic Humor

If you want to step up your jokester game, mastering the art of wordplay and puns is a must. The English language is full of opportunities for linguistic jokes, with its homophones, double entendres, and playful idioms. Learning how to cleverly twist words and create puns can add a delightful touch to your humor arsenal.

Play with the sounds, meanings, and spellings of words to create humorous effects. Experiment with homonyms and homophones, explore the world of double entendres, and familiarize yourself with the rich variety of puns in different languages. However, be cautious not to overuse puns, as too much of a good thing can become overwhelming or even annoying. Remember, subtlety and moderation are key.
